Number of peculiar words, phrases, pronunciations, malapropisms, and other grammatical mistakes that have been made during the presidency of both George Bush and his son, George W. Bush.
Did you recognize the bushism in the retard's speech?

"Rarely is the question asked, is our children learning?"
"Nigeria is an important continent."
"You're working hard to put food on your family."
"Africa is a nation that suffers terrible disease."
"We cannot let terrorists and rogue nations hold this nation hostile or hold our allies hostile."
"Make no mistake about it, I understand how tough it is, sir. I talk to families who die."
"They misunderestimated ..."
There's an old saying in Tennessee—I know it's in Texas, probably in Tennessee—that says: fool me once, shame on ... (long pause) shame on you? (long pause) Fool me - you can't get fooled again."

West Midlands slang word for rockers, bikers, greasers etc. In the late 1980s it was used by the UK music press to refer to a specific scene centered around the bands Pop Will Eat Itself and Crazyhead. The term never found favour with readers of 'the inkies' (Sounds, Melody Maker and the still extant NME) and was soon dropped. Now often used in predominantly working-class areas of the midlands and the north to mean someone who listens to rock-derived music and/or dresses in a manner that suggests they affiliate themselves with rock music of some kind.
Some grebo passed with Sabbath playing on his stereo.
The Poppies are at no. 17? God, a grebo band in the charts!
They're playing nu-metal now, bloody grebos!
